How To Cool Down A Room With Ice . Using ice to cool a room is a simple yet ingenious approach for those looking for relief from the heat. It's possible to cool a room using a bowl of ice and a floor fan, especially if you don't have a working ac unit. This neat hack will allow you to feel the benefit of if you are seated nearby and, if you are trying to cool down a bedroom , this will help you to sleep more easily. Here are seven steps to follow when you need relief from the hot air and a ceiling fan isn't doing the trick. Other options include hanging a cold, wet sheet in front of the fan (or open windows) and attaching frozen water bottles to the back of the fan.
